The Wardrobe, Decoded
Function decided the design, over the book.
Judianna Makovsky designed the first film, drawing on "American mining work clothes and leather jackets from the '30s through the '50s." She deliberately abandoned the book-accurate oversized hand-me-down because "the oversized jacket just didn't work" — it "impeded her from shooting the arrow" — and built "a jacket that actually fits her," knowing "superfans might be disappointed." Trish Summerville designed the sequel.
Why we can't let it go
Katniss Everdeen is the rare screen wardrobe where a designer publicly chose function over fidelity and was right.
Makovsky's reference points — American mining workwear, mid-century leather jackets — give the District 12 clothes a real weight. This is not costume-shop dystopia. It's proper workwear: canvas, leather, wool, in browns and olives.
And the arrow decision tells you everything about how the wardrobe was built. The book says oversized. The bow says fitted. Makovsky went with the bow.

Go workwear, not costume. Canvas, waxed cotton, leather and wool in brown, olive and rust. Anything synthetic or shiny kills it immediately.
The jacket should fit — Makovsky's whole point. A well-cut brown leather or waxed jacket that lets you move your arms freely is the correct piece.
Layer a canvas or flannel shirt under it, with a plain long-sleeve underneath. Three layers, all utilitarian.
And the braid does as much as any garment. Single side braid, slightly loose. For a costume, that plus the jacket is genuinely enough.
